The contract involves the supply of two mechanical steering actuators, identified by NSN 2530014714033 and part number 6346574, manufactured to meet rigorous military specifications and fully compliant with Defense Federal Acquisition Regulation Supplement requirements. These components are critical for military vehicle operations and must adhere to strict quality and performance standards mandated by the Department of Defense. The delivery is directed to a U.S. Army National Guard facility located in Buzzards Bay, Massachusetts, ensuring the parts are utilized in support of national defense readiness efforts. The transaction is categorized as a subcontract under the NAICS code 333995, indicating it falls within the category of other general purpose machinery manufacturing. The award is managed by the Defense Logistics Agency on behalf of the Department of Defense, and the contract was posted on July 31, 2026, with the specific delivery identifier SPE7LX26FB0B8 and contract number SPE7LX21D0087.

Cylinder, Hydraulic, Actuating
Solicitation # SPRDL1-26-R-0104
The contract pertains to the procurement of hydraulic actuating cylinder assemblies, identified by NSN 3040-01-207-9240 and part number 6-372-002270, produced by CAGE code 12361. The base requirement is for 48 units with an optional follow-on quantity of up to another 48 units, resulting in a potential total of 96 units under a firm fixed price contract with a one-year base period and a 100% option period. The cylinders are critical components of the rotating telescoping-boom crane mounted on the HEMTT M984 Tow Truck, specifically responsible for raising and lowering the upper arm of the crane. Preservation and packaging must adhere to MIL standards and Packaging Instruction AK12079240 Rev F dated May 5, 2026, with delivery terms FOB destination and inspection performed at origin. Technical data is not provided, and all items must meet origin inspection and acceptance criteria. The solicitation, identified as SPRDL1-26-R-0104, is set to be posted on SAM.gov on or around July 13, 2026, with responses due by July 28, 2026. The procurement allows for a reverse auction as a pricing mechanism; if utilized, bidders must be registered in the DLA reverse auction system and complete mandatory online training prior to participation. The contracting office is the DLA Land Warren in Warren, Michigan, and inquiries should be directed to Stephen Granch. There is no set-aside designation, making this a full and open competition under NAICS code 333995.

CYLINDER ASSEMBLY
Solicitation # SPRDL1-26-R-0142
The U.S. Department of Defense, through DLA Land Warren, has issued a pre-solicitation notice for a Firm-Fixed-Price procurement of Cylinder Assemblies, identified by NSN 3040-00-678-7076 and part number TDP 8743887, with a basic quantity of 166 units and an optional additional quantity of up to 166 units. The requirement is set aside entirely for small business concerns and will be administered under NAICS code 333995, with delivery specified at destination under MIL B packaging standards. The solicitation is anticipated to be posted on SAM.gov on or about August 5, 2026, with responses due by August 4, 2026, and includes a provision for a possible reverse auction to determine pricing, which requires contractors to be registered in the designated system and to have completed mandatory online training prior to participation. Access to the Technical Data Package, which is classified as competitive and subject to export control, is strictly limited to certified entities under the United States/Canada Joint Certification Program. Only the designated Data Custodian from a certified firm may request and download the TDP after the solicitation is published; no exceptions will be made. Firms not yet certified must submit DD Form 2345 with supporting documentation via mail to the JCP office, as electronic submission is not accepted, and allow approximately one week for processing. Registration for the reverse auction platform and access to SAM.gov are required for participation, and vendors are strongly encouraged to enroll early. Assistance for government contracting is available through the APEX Accelerator network, and all inquiries should be directed to the primary point of contact, Alexandra Stone, at the provided email and phone number.

BAR, METAL
Solicitation # SPE8E4-26-Q-0342
The contract specifies the procurement of aluminum alloy 6061 bar stock with a flat cross section, 0.500 inches thick and 1.250 inches wide, available in whole-foot lengths of 10, 11, or 12 feet, with an approximate weight of 0.735 pounds per foot. The material must conform to SAE AMS4117M Revision M, ASTM B666/B666M-20, and ASTM B660-23 standards, with a temper designation of T6, and requires a Certificate of Quality Compliance (mill material certification) to be included with each shipment. All units must be permanently marked with minimum required data including the DLA contract delivery order number, NSN, specification revision, alloy and temper, manufacturer’s name, heat and lot number, and dimensions using approved methods such as stamping or stenciling; adhesive labels are required for bars under 0.250 inches nominal diameter. Packaging must comply with MIL-STD-2073-1E and DLA packaging requirements, with preservation per ASTM B660 and marking as per MIL-STD-129R, including special code ZZ for preservation and packing. The item is subject to strict compliance with the Qualified Suppliers List for Distributors (QSLD) program; only distributors listed on the QSLD are eligible to supply this product, and any deviation or use of non-approved suppliers constitutes an unauthorized substitution that may result in criminal penalties. Government inspection and quality conformance requirements are waived for QSLD-compliant suppliers. The contract is firm fixed price with zero variance allowed in quantity, and delivery is required within 30 days after award. All shipments must be sent via traceable freight, not parcel post, to the designated DLA depot in Tobyhanna, Pennsylvania, with full compliance to all marking and documentation requirements.
